1. Topic-
Ice Breaker (Student Interest Survey)
 
2. Content-
*Art: Art is the process or product of deliberately arranging elements in a way to affect the senses or emotions. It encompasses a diverse range of human activities, creations, and modes of expression, including music, literature, film, sculpture, and paintings. ..
 
3. Goals: Aims/Outcomes-
1.To introduce the class to one another

2.Gives me and the students' a better understanding of what they expecting from this class.

3. Gets the students involved when choosing assignments
 
4. Objectives-
1.To understand what type of prior knowledge, if any, that the student have about visual arts and art room management.
 
5. Materials and Aids-
Pencil and Paper
 
6. Procedures/Methods-

A. Introduction-

1.Student will receive the handout/survey with five (5) questions about what they already know or want to know about art.

2. Students are to answer the questions truthfully.

3. After answering the questions a class discussion will follow and be used a great way to introduce themselves to the class and teacher.
 

B. Development-

Questions are as follows:

1. Do you like to draw, paint, color, or take pictures? Yes/NO...if yes, explain which one and why.

2. Is this your first year taking an Art class? yes/no

3. What is your definition of Art and what does "ART" mean to you?

4. What are your interests or hobbies"

5. If you could pick one project to do in this Art/Art History Class, what would it be?
 

C. Practice-

1.Students can either take handout home or complete it during class.

*If students are completing handout in class, I would allow 20 to 30 mins to complete to give the student time to really think about the questions in detail.*
 

E. Checking for understanding-

Classroom discussion
